Crafting with Frozen Earth Ceramics: Secrets & Tricks
Delving into the world of Frostbite ceramics can be incredibly fulfilling , but it presents unique challenges . To help you achieve stunning results, here are a few key suggestions and methods . Firstly, understand that this clay body is highly sensitive to warmth; rapid changes can lead to cracking. Always ensure your bisque firing is slow and consistent - a good starting point is around 200°F per hour until reaching the target temperature. Consider using a particular kiln for this type of clay, as it minimizes risk of contamination from other glazes. When glazing, opt for durable glazes formulated for high-fire ceramics and always perform test tiles to assess your final appearance. For shaping, gentle handling is crucial – consider using plastic wraps or soft tools to prevent cracking . Finally, remember proper airflow is essential during both firing and glazing due to potential fumes.
